Disney Pixar Cars Trucks - The Convoy

As I've mentioned, there are a load of Cars Trucks coming out in the future and they are going to be incredible. In fact, I've been told the plan is to eventually release EVERY single truck that hauls a racer. As was told to me, now that they've got the main mold, they can easily produce each truck.

John Lasseter wanted the "Trailers" to be big enough to carry their respective Racer. He also wanted the Trucks to be Die-Cast and of the highest quality! The ultimate thing he wants to make possible, is for any collector to be able to build the entire Motor Speedway of the South with all the Racers, Fans, Officials, Trailers and Pittys! That has certainly been what I've hoped for and envisioned.

I've also learned that exclusive groupings will be released. One of the first we should see, will be Chick Hicks, his Trailer and his Pitty. This is expected to be a Walmart exclusive.

Mattel and Disney were adamant that the trucks be produced at a reasonable price point for collectors. From what I've previewed, I can tell you that the quality and detail is well worth the $13.00 price they are expected to retail for when released!

Disney Pixar Cars Peterbilt Truck

Mattel unveiled the soon to be released New Cars Trucks at Comic-Con! The first I want to discuss is the Peterbilt Truck that was voiced by the late Joe Ranft. There is a cool story about this truck that I just recently found out about. The Peterbilt was the truck that Lightning chased down Route 66 in the dark thinking he was Mack.

If you recall, you'll remember that the Peterbilt was hauling car batteries. The battery pictures on the trailer were actually done by John Lasseter's boys! I think this is such a cool fact. I didn't suspect anything like this. Matter of fact, I thought the style they were done in was similar to the cartooning we saw at the start of Monsters. This toy will certainly mean a lot to John due to Joe and his kids.

Although the Peterbilt was briefly in the film, he stuck with me because of his look and his annoyed demeanor when Lightning thought he was Mack. I believe his line was, "Mack! I ain't no Mack! I'm a Peterbilt!" Then he drove off and left Lightning there in the dark.

This is just one of the many Cars Trucks that will be released in the future! They will be die-cast and are going to retail for $13.00! More to come about the Cars Trucks.

Disney Pixar Cars Darth Mater Unveiled at San Diego Comic-Con 2008

I've been writing updates based on what's relevant to collectors. There's much more to come about New toys such as the fan Cars, the old days Cars, the trailers, pitty's, and the goings on at San Diego Comic-Con 2008, so come back for more. Tonight as I finish my trip in San Diego, I thought it was a good time to talk about Darth Mater! On Thursday, July 24, 2008, Darth Mater was unveiled at the San Diego Comic-Con at Mattel's booth. This one-of-a-kind work of art was the collaboration of Mattel's fantastic design team. It will be auctioned off at this year's Children Affected by Aids Foundation's Dream Halloween event on October 25, 2008. Want to know more about this great organization? Visit this link Children Affected by Aids Foundation so you can bid on Darth Mater.

Darth Mater is nothing short of incredible! He's about the size of one of the many talking toys Mattel has released. He wields his light-up light sabre while Star Wars music plays. At the time of the unveiling he had no voice. He will have a recording added with his alter-ego Larry the Cable Guy saying something choice to be sure. The floor lights up as well. You can see two acrylic plaques in front that are signed by John Lasseter and George Lucas.

Pixar Cars Todd, the Pizza Planet Truck

Picking up where I last left off...New Character releases! I left you discussing Todd, the Pizza Planet Truck. This Cars character is one I personally tie closely to John Lasseter because it has been in all the Pixar films from Toy Story up and through Cars. I heard John was very excited about the die-cast toy being produced as well. You were probably not aware it was in the films, or even saw it, but it was there. Want to see the screen captures?
